Sorry @ftake, but trying to connect with the xorgxrdp backend in my test box results in a blank screen. Did you happen to came across this issue as well?
Firstly, you need the latest xrdp to use this xorgxrdp.
Then, some DEs might not work with xorgxrdp. For example, GNOME works for the first login but after logging out from GNOME session, xorgxrdp causes blank screen. KDE works well as far as I tested.
I use xorgxrdp on Debian + MATE as a daily development environment, which works perfectly.
